38-Year-Old Arrested Over Suspected Narcotics in GHS-Registered Vehicle

Police intercept GHS-registered vehicle in Ho following intelligence-led operation.

Story Highlights
  • A 38-year-old man was arrested for alleged possession and transport of suspected narcotic substances.
  • The suspect was intercepted after ignoring a police stop signal at an OLA Top checkpoint in Ho.
  • The vehicle involved is registered to the Ghana Health Service and has been impounded for investigations.

The Ghana Police Service has arrested a 38-year-old man in the Volta Region for the alleged possession and transportation of substances suspected to be narcotic drugs.

The suspect, identified as Godsway Kwaku Dogbey, was apprehended on Friday, January 23, 2026, following an intelligence-led police operation.

According to the Police, a vehicle bearing registration number GV 2460-14 and registered to the Ghana Health Service was intercepted near Tarso Hotel in Ho after the driver allegedly ignored a stop signal at the OLA Top checkpoint.

Police said the driver instead sped through the barrier, prompting officers to pursue and eventually intercept the vehicle. The vehicle was subsequently impounded.

The suspect is currently in Police custody assisting with investigations, as authorities work to determine the nature of the suspected narcotic substances and the circumstances surrounding the incident.
